New calliper is best option,yes you can get a tool to clamp the pipe or use some mole grips but put a piece of cloth inbetween grips & pipe so not to damage pipe the once new calliper is fitted slacken bleed nipple remove grips & then the calliper will gravity bleed,once only fluid is coming out re tighten nipple & all done. I myself would change both as they will probably be same age & also replace with new discs & pads,that way they are all new & check & clean hand brake mechanism while you have discs off. Andy.
